About the Provider

Advertisement
BOYS & GIRLS CLUB @ LOVE CREEK is a Licensed Child Care Center in LEWES DE, with a maximum capacity of 86 children. This child care center helps with children in the age range of Kindergarten through 12 years.. The provider does not participate in a subsidized child care program.
Additional Information: Financial Arrangements: Nonprofit;Purchase of Care; Reported Injuries & Deaths: 2025: 1 facility injury. No facility deaths reported.;
